Understanding Days on Market: Key Metric for Buyers

days on market

In today’s competitive real estate market, understanding days on market is a crucial component of any buyer’s strategy. This key metric, representing the average time a property remains on the market before selling, offers profound insights into current trends and listing dynamics. By examining days on market, savvy buyers can anticipate market conditions, identify attractive opportunities, and make informed decisions.

A quick days on market listing speed often indicates a favorable seller’s market, where properties fetch top dollar and competition is fierce. According to recent data, homes that sell within 10-14 days typically command higher prices compared to those lingering on the market for longer. Conversely, longer days on market (above 30-45 days) may signal a buyer’s market, providing potential purchasers with more negotiation room and access to motivated sellers.

Experts suggest that buyers should actively monitor days on market data for specific neighborhoods and property types of interest. This information allows them to set realistic expectations and adjust their search parameters accordingly. For instance, in fast-moving urban markets, a buyer might prioritize properties with quicker days on market listing speeds, recognizing the competitive nature of these areas. Conversely, in more stable suburban markets, they may opt for listings that have been on the market for a bit longer, allowing them to secure a better price through negotiation.

By staying attuned to days on market trends, buyers can effectively navigate the current real estate landscape. This strategic approach empowers them to make calculated decisions, capitalize on emerging opportunities, and ultimately achieve their desired property at optimal conditions.
